|
![]() |
#1 |
Участник
|
Цитата:
Перехват клавиш... Можно через installMessageProc попробовать Перехват событий на форме DAX 2009 |
|
![]() |
#2 |
Участник
|
Здравствуйте.
Похоже, что данный механизм не работает в 2012 (не перехватываются WM_ CHAR, WM_KEYDOWN). Кто нибудь пробывал? Кто нибудь в курсе почему? С уважением, Дмитрий. |
|
![]() |
#3 |
Участник
|
Цитата:
У меня вроде работает. Во вложении пример. |
|
|
За это сообщение автора поблагодарили: DmitryK (1). |
![]() |
#4 |
Участник
|
Да, вы правы Сергей. Спасибо.
С уважением, Дмитрий |
|
![]() |
#5 |
Участник
|
В данной теме написано всё про 2009, а есть ли для AX 3.0?
Столкнулся с такой ситуацией (Интеграция WiFi ТСД CipherLab с Ax 3.0) Имеется библиотека CipherLabTCP.dll работа происходит с ней так: ТСД по Wi-Fi отсылает команду на ПК,которую перехватывает CipherLabTCP.dll. В свою очередь CipherLabTCP.dll посылает сообщение WM_COPYDATA уже конкретному окну и его дескриптору. В принимающем приложении при получении сообщения WM_COPYDATA, следует проверить член Source структуры CopyData. Если он равен "CipherLabTCP", значит это сообщение пришло из терминала. как в Ax 3.0 реализовать прием WM_COPYDATA и возможно ли реализовать приём сообщения WM_COPYDATA?
__________________
Axapta 3.0 SP6 Build 1951 |
|
|
Опции темы | Поиск в этой теме |
Опции просмотра | |
|